Product Description

Interthor IN 520.0001 is a 20 mm rubber-shielded roller bearing engineered for Interthor manual pallet jack applications. Manufactured from hardened steel with nitrile rubber shields, it accommodates radial loads and fits a 20 mm shaft diameter, providing OEM compatibility and direct interchange for maintenance and repair of Interthor material handling equipment.

Q: What material are the shields made from?
A: The bearing shields are manufactured from nitrile rubber, which provides protection against dust and moisture while allowing the bearing to rotate freely.

Q: When should the IN 520.0001 bearing be replaced?
A: Replace this bearing if you observe grinding noise, excessive play, or rough rotation during equipment operation. Bearing lifespan depends on load cycles and operating conditions. Inspect during routine maintenance.
